<h1>Howard Eby</h1> J. HOWARD EBY 1921 – 2006 Howard entered the presence of the Lord, on Thursday, September 14, 2006, at the age of 85. He passed away, peacefully, after a brief stay at St. Mary’s General Hospital. Beloved husband of Annie (nee Eunson) for 61wonderful years. Dear father of Nancy Teichroeb (Wally) of Waterloo, Bette Terrel (Patrick) of Woodbridge, John Eby (Laureen) of R.R.#4,Listowel, Jim Eby (Ruth), David Eby (Sue) and Faith Eby, all of R.R.#1, Waterloo. Fondly remembered by 20 grandchildren and 4 great-grandchildren. Dear brother of Marie Potz (Elmer) of Kitchener and Mabel Olney (Edgar) of Winnipeg and brother-in-law of Ruth Eby of Waterloo. Predeceased by his parents, Irvin and Olive (Weber) Eby and his brother George Eby. Howard was a longstanding elder of Northside Community Church in Kitchener. He farmed for most of his life near St. Jacobs and was a member of the Canadian Guernsey Association.
